Investor Sentiment


Investor sentiment plays a critical role in shaping cryptocurrency prices. It comprises a range of emotions and attitudes that traders hold towards the general economic outlook of different cryptos in the market.

Discussion on how Investor Sentiment Impacts Crypto Prices


Just like any other financial market, the beliefs and attitudes of investors can significantly sway the price of cryptocurrencies. A positive sentiment will spur higher prices, while negative feelings could trigger a decline.

Role of Fear, Uncertainty, and Doubt (FUD) in Driving Price Fluctuations


Cryptocurrency markets aren't immune to the forces of fear, uncertainty, and doubt (FUD). These negative sentiments could lead to substantial sell-offs, influencing market volatility and impacting crypto prices.

Influence of Social Media and News on Investor Sentiment


In today's connected world, digital platforms play a significant role in shaping investor sentiment. Notable influencers' opinions, trending news stories, and social media discussions can cloud or clarify investors' perspective, consequently affecting the prices of cryptocurrencies.

Market Manipulation


Market manipulation is one major factor driving cryptocurrency prices. It's adoption of deceitful strategies by influential individuals or groups to artificially inflate or deflate prices for personal gain.

Exploration of Market Manipulation Tactics and Their Impact on Crypto Prices


Market manipulators often employ tactics like 'pump and dump' schemes, consequentially creating unjustifiable price volatility.

Examples of Pump and Dump Schemes and Their Consequences


Pump and dump schemes involve artificially inflating a coin’s value, followed by a mass sell-off, leaving unsuspecting investors at a loss.

Measures to Protect Oneself from Falling Victim to Market Manipulation


* Stay informed about the volatility of cryptocurrency markets
* Educate yourself about common market manipulation tactics
* Make investment decisions based on careful analysis, not just trends or speculation.
